比特币钱包生成无数个地址的原理与方法详解
比特币是一种去中心化的数字货币,它的运作依赖于区块链技术。在比特币的世界里,每个用户都需要一个钱包来接收和存储比特币。比特币钱包的一个独特之处在于它可以生成无数个地址,而这对于保护用户隐私和增强安全性具有重要意义。本文将从比特币钱包地址的生成原理、比特币地址的类型、如何安全使用比特币钱包,及其对用户的意义等多个角度进行深入探讨。
比特币钱包地址的生成原理
比特币钱包的地址是通过一系列复杂的加密算法生成的。最常用的算法是椭圆曲线加密(Elliptic Curve Cryptography,ECC)。这种算法提供了一种高效而安全的方法来生成密钥对(公钥和私钥)。
在生成比特币地址时,首先会选择一个随机生成的私钥。这个私钥是一个256位的随机数,用户必须妥善保管,因为任何人得到私钥都会完全控制与该私钥对应的比特币。通过私钥,用户可以生成公钥。公钥进一步经过哈希算法(如SHA-256和RIPEMD-160)处理,最终形成比特币地址。
比特币钱包的独特之处在于它能够根据同一个私钥生成多个地址。这是通过使用“HD钱包”(Hierarchical Deterministic Wallets)技术实现的。HD钱包能够根据一个主私钥生成无数个子私钥,从而生成无限数量的比特币地址。这种方法不仅方便了用户的管理,更提高了安全性和隐私保护。
比特币地址的类型
比特币地址主要分为三种类型:P2PKH(Pay to Public Key Hash)、P2SH(Pay to Script Hash)和P2WPKH(Pay to Witness Public Key Hash)。每种类型的地址在不同场景中的使用具有各自的优势。
P2PKH地址以“1”开头,通常是最常见的地址类型。它是直接将比特币支付给某个公钥的哈希值,适合个人与个人之间的简单交易。
P2SH地址以“3”开头,提供了更灵活的交易方式,例如多重签名地址。它允许多个私钥控制同一个地址,增加了操作的安全性。
P2WPKH地址是私钥和签名在隔离见证(Segregated Witness)协议中使用的版本。它以“bc1”开头,能有效减少交易时的手续费,并且提高交易的可扩展性。
比特币钱包的安全使用指南
虽然比特币钱包的设计为用户提供了隐私和安全,但如果不加以管理,用户的资产仍然面临风险。以下是一些安全使用比特币钱包的建议。
首先,用户应当确保自己的私钥不被泄露。无论是纸钱包还是软件钱包,安全存储私钥是重中之重。另外,用户在使用冷钱包(与网络隔离的钱包)进行大额交易时,可以有效减少被盗风险。
其次,选择一个可靠的钱包服务提供商也非常重要。用户可以查阅社区评价和反馈,以确定所选择的钱包具备安全性和稳定性。同时,不要轻信那些“看似不错”的在线钱包。
此外,启用双重认证(2FA)功能可以增加多一层的安全保护,也应定期更新软件,确保使用的是最新版本,防止被已知漏洞攻击。
比特币钱包生成无数个地址的意义
比特币钱包能够生成无数个地址的功能为用户提供了显著的隐私保护。相比传统金融系统中的账户,使用比特币地址更能隐藏用户的交易信息。用户可以为每一笔交易生成一个新的地址,确保交易记录无法追溯回特定的身份。
这种特性不仅能够防止外部第三方(如商家、广告公司)追踪用户的消费习惯,还能有效避免资金被黑客攻击的风险。如果某个地址被曝光,用户仍可以通过生成新的地址保护其其它资金的安全。
另外,由于每笔交易都可以使用不同地址,用户能够更好地管理和分类自己的资产。例如,用户可以为长途旅行、日常消费和投资等行为分配特定地址,避免资产混淆。
可能相关的常见问题
1. 比特币钱包的选择有什么建议?
在选择比特币钱包时,用户可以从功能、安全、易用性等多方面进行考量。对于刚刚接触比特币的新手,推荐使用简单易用的热钱包(如移动钱包或者桌面钱包),以便于快速交易和使用。而交易量大或者长期持有的用户则可以选择冷钱包(如硬件钱包)以确保资产安全。
此外,不同钱包功能的对比也十分重要。部分钱包支持多种加密货币,这对于希望丰富投资组合的用户将会非常有用。同时,用户也应注意钱包的开源程度,开源钱包通常更受欢迎,因为它们更透明,能让用户自行验证安全性。
安全性方面,用户应察看钱包的多重认证支持、加密技术和备份选项等。选择信誉良好的钱包服务提供商,并定期检查软件更新,以保护自己的数字资产。
2. 什么是HD钱包,优缺点有哪些?
HD钱包,即层次确定性钱包,它能根据一个主私钥生成无限数量的子私钥和地址,这便于用户管理及增强隐私。HD钱包的一个显著优点在于用户只需记住一个主私钥或助记词,便能恢复所有相关的地址和资产。
同时,HD钱包由于能为每一次交易生成新地址,显著提升了用户的隐私保护能力,避免交易记录被轻易追踪。不过,HD钱包也有其不足之处。由于其结构复杂,新手可能需花费一定时间理解使用流程;此外,若主私钥丢失,所有与之关联的资产将难以恢复,故妥善备份非常重要。
3. 如何保护比特币钱包的私钥不被盗窃?
保护比特币钱包的私钥是确保资产安全的关键。首先,用户可以采用冷存储的方式保存私钥,将其保存在不与互联网连接的设备上或纸质名片上。冷钱包不接入互联网,因此便有效减少了黑客攻击的可能性。
其次,尽量避免使用公共Wi-Fi网络进行比特币交易,推荐使用VPN等加密网络。为了提高安全性,启用双重认证和定期更换密码也是不可忽视的步骤。最后,定期备份钱包数据,以防意外损坏或丢失。
4. 比特币的隐私保护机制是否足够?
比特币的隐私保护相较于传统金融系统无疑更为出色。但是,关于交易记录的永久性和可追溯性,实际情况仍不尽如人意。尽管用户可以利用不同的地址提高隐私,但一旦某个地址曝光,仍可能导致用户身份的识别。
此外,某些第三方服务(如交易所)在用户进行交易时收集的信息可能成为隐私泄密的源头。因此,部分用户可能选择使用其他隐私币(如Monero或Zcash),以实现更强隐私保护。
然而,比特币社区持续关注隐私保护机制的发展,新的第二层解决方案(如闪电网络)使得交易内容摒弃了链上可追溯性,增强了隐私,因此比特币的隐私特性仍在不断完善中。
总体而言,比特币地址的生成机制不仅是其技术创新的体现,更是用户隐私保护与资产安全的重要保障。理解其背后的原理,有助于更好地管理资产,享受数字货币的便利与乐趣。